Police confirm body found is missing Stockport man

Police have confirmed the body found in the River Irwell on Thursday is that of missing Nathan Tomlinson.

The 21-year-old disappeared after his works' Christmas party in Manchester City Centre on Friday 17 December 2010. Nathan, an apprentice sports science teacher, was in the Mitre Bar, which he left shortly before 10.15pm.

Despite an extensive police inquiry, no further sightings of Nathan could be confirmed after he was last seen on CCTV near a footbridge near the University of Salford at 10.36pm.

At 2pm on Thursday 10 February 2011, police were called to the River Irwell near Meadow Road in Lower Broughton following reports of a body being found. Officers attended and found the body of a man.

The identity is confirmed as that of Nathan.

A post-mortem examination took place on Friday 12 February 2011. Further tests to establish the exact cause of death are to be carried out, but there are not believed to be any suspicious circumstances.
